Custom Report
Overview
Generate tailored financial reports by specifying date ranges, category filters, transaction types, and output format. Combine spending summaries with transaction-level detail in a single report.
Wilson Tools Used
spending_summary— aggregate spending by category for the specified periodtransaction_search— pull detailed transactions matching filtersexport_transactions— export report data to CSV or Markdown
Workflow
- Ask the user what the report should cover:
- Date range: specific dates, "last 3 months," "Q1 2025," "year to date"
- Categories: all, specific categories, or exclude certain categories
- Transaction type: expenses only, income only, or both
- Minimum amount: optional threshold (e.g., "only transactions over $50")
- Use
spending_summaryto generate category-level aggregates for the date range. - Use
transaction_searchto pull individual transactions matching the filters. - Compile the report with:
- Summary table (category totals, percentages)
- Top transactions by amount
- Transaction count and average per category
- Date range and filter parameters noted at the top
- Ask the user for output format: terminal display, Markdown file, or CSV export.
- If Markdown or CSV, use
export_transactionsto write the file.
Without Wilson
You can build custom reports in a spreadsheet:
Google Sheets / Excel Setup
- Import or paste your transactions into a sheet with columns:
Date,Description,Amount,Category. - Date filtering: Add a filter or use
=FILTER(A:D, A:A >= DATE(2025,1,1), A:A <= DATE(2025,3,31))for Q1 2025. - Category summary pivot table:
- Select your data > Insert > Pivot Table
- Rows: Category
- Values: SUM of Amount, COUNT of Amount
- Filter: Date range
- Manual summary formulas:
Total Expenses: =SUMIFS(C:C, C:C, "<0", A:A, ">="&DATE(2025,1,1), A:A, "<="&DATE(2025,3,31)) Total Income: =SUMIFS(C:C, C:C, ">0", A:A, ">="&DATE(2025,1,1), A:A, "<="&DATE(2025,3,31)) Category Total: =SUMIFS(C:C, D:D, "Groceries", A:A, ">="&DATE(2025,1,1), A:A, "<="&DATE(2025,3,31)) - Top transactions: Sort by Amount (ascending for biggest expenses) and take the top 10.
CLI Alternative (csvkit)
# Filter by date range
csvgrep -c Date -r "2025-0[1-3]" transactions.csv | csvsort -c Amount | head -20
# Summary by category
csvstat -c Amount --group Category transactions.csv
Important Notes
- Date ranges are inclusive on both ends.
- Spending summary shows absolute values (positive numbers) for expenses to improve readability.
- Reports can be re-run with different parameters without re-importing data.
- Markdown export includes a YAML header with report metadata (date generated, filters applied).
